curl get请求 并且header头设置
时间: 2024-09-26 16:15:55 浏览: 42
php curl批量请求url
在 `curl` 中,你可以使用 `-H` 或 `--header` 参数来添加自定义的 HTTP 请求头。如果你想要发送一个GET请求并且设置了特定的header头,可以按照以下格式编写命令:
```bash
curl -H "Content-Type: [content-type]" \
-H "Authorization: Bearer [access_token]" \
-H "Appid: [appid_value]" \
[请求的URL]
```
这里有几个关键部分:
- `Content-Type`: 如果你发送的是JSON数据,通常是`application/json`;如果是其他类型(如文本),替换为相应的值。
- `Authorization`: 如果需要身份验证,提供一个BASIC认证(用户名:密码 base64 编码)或者Bearer令牌(如例子所示)。
- `Appid`: 可能是API使用的应用ID或其他唯一识别标识。
例如,如果想获取一个JSON格式的数据并携带授权头和appid,命令会类似这样:
```bash
curl -H "Content-Type: application/json" \
-H "Authorization: Bearer b7bcd34b..." \
-H "Appid: 0971585231" \
https://example.com/api/data
```
阅读全文